80.75 percent of the population in 78757 drive to work alone. 4.52 percent of the people take some form of public transportation like the bus or the train to work. Approximately 74.48 percent of the residents get to work in less than 30 minutes. 2.13 percent of the residents in 78757 get to work in more than 60 minutes. The average household size is approximately 2.20 members with about 1.79 cars available per household.
An estimate of 92.01 percent of the residents in 78757 has some form of health insurance. 25.05 percent of the residents have some type of public health insurance like Medicare, Medicaid, Veterans Affairs (VA), or TRICARE. About 78.36 percent of the residents have private health insurance, either through their employer or direct purchase.

As of , an estimate of 25,547 residents live in 78757 with a median age of 37.7 years. 22.98 percent of the population is under the age of 18, and 12.11 percent of the population is at least 65 years of age. 39.85 percent of the residents in 78757 is currently married, and 22.39 percent of the population has never been married.
The monthly median household income in 78757 is $10,761.75. The monthly median housing costs for residents in 78757 is approximately $1,502. The median household spends about 13.96 percent of their income on housing.

Prostate Can: Importance of Timely Healthcare Visits
Prostate Cancer is a prevalent form of cancer that affects the prostate gland in men. Early detection and consistent medical care are crucial for managing this condition effectively. Missing healthcare appointments can result in delayed treatment, progression of the disease, and increased financial burden due to potential complications.
Individuals with Prostate Can often require regular check-ups, screenings, and consultations with their healthcare providers. The financial cost of missing these appointments can be significant, as it may lead to advanced stages of cancer requiring more intensive treatments and interventions.
